Since Oct 1, 2008, I've completed 2 of at least 3 images of classified feature ID 0002. I've also completed the welcome sign for the entrance to Ulillillia City, the small town seen at the start of the game. This sign is actually right along the pathway and you can stand on it as well. From this, I went on to finish the plans for the city and most details are good as they are. Some changes may still be made. After that, I finished one of the many buildings needed. This video only shows that of the welcome sign and the one building that I finished. Not much else has changed though beyond this. There's only 6 rows of buildings (going along the east/west line), and the bulk of these are houses, of which line the outer edges. There's a highway as well, and it's closer than the building.
